Right of withdrawal
You have the right to withdraw from this contract within 14 days without giving any reason. The withdrawal period is 14 days from the day the contract is concluded.
To exercise the right of withdrawal, you must inform us (Pascal Zagarolo, Bozenerstraße 26, 42659 Solingen, Germany, support@get13x.dev) of your decision to withdraw by a clear statement (e.g. a letter or email). You may use the model withdrawal form below, but it is not obligatory.
To meet the withdrawal deadline, it is sufficient to send your communication concerning the exercise of the right of withdrawal before the withdrawal period has expired.
Effects of withdrawal
If you withdraw from this contract, we will reimburse all payments received from you without undue delay and no later than 14 days from the day on which we are informed of your withdrawal, using the same means of payment you used for the transaction, unless expressly agreed otherwise; in no event will you be charged fees for the reimbursement.
Early access to digital content — loss of the right of withdrawal
For subscriptions and one-time purchases (such as a lifetime licence) of digital content that is not supplied on a tangible medium, the right of withdrawal expires if we have begun performance after you have (a) expressly consented to us beginning performance before the end of the withdrawal period, and (b) acknowledged that you thereby lose your right of withdrawal. We capture this consent and acknowledgment at checkout. If you do not provide it, your right of withdrawal is unaffected and access begins after the 14-day period.

Refunds outside the statutory right of withdrawal
Once the withdrawal period has ended (or the right has lapsed as described above), subscription payments are generally non-refundable, including for partially used periods. We may, at our discretion, grant a refund — for example where the Service was materially unavailable. This does not limit your mandatory statutory warranty and consumer rights.
A lifetime licence is a one-time purchase. Once your statutory right of withdrawal has ended or lapsed (see above), the payment is non-refundable — including if you later stop using 13x, or if we discontinue the product after a reasonable period — except where required by mandatory law or granted at our discretion.
Card-free trials are never charged; if you do not subscribe, no payment is taken and there is nothing to refund.
Cancellation
You can cancel your subscription at any time from the billing portal (Account → Manage billing). Cancellation stops future renewals; you keep access until the end of the current paid period. To request help, contact support@get13x.dev.
A lifetime licence is a one-time purchase with no recurring billing, so there is nothing to cancel — it remains active under these Terms.
